Anybody has a clue on how to use the ExternalAccessory API on Xamarin.iOS?
My Xamarin Studio version is 4.0.12(build 3), Xamarin.Android version 4.8.1, Xamarin.iOS version 6.4.5.0 and Xcode is Version 5.0 (5A1413) and I tried target both 6.1 and 7.0 iPad/iPhone.
I've walked the internet and there is not much documentation. Even the MonoTouch docs have broken links.
What I want is, list the connected bluetooth devices, get one of then by name and then connect to it so I can open a socket and start sending data to it. It is a device that uses Serial communication and yes, it has the Apple external accessory protocol ID.
I've tried this:
var am = EAAccessoryManager.SharedAccessoryManager;
It just throws me an exception an InvaidCastException.
Any clues?

Although it seems like you've worked this out, I thought I'd show some code snippets that show the basics (in this case connecting to a Sphero and turning it green):
EAAccessoryManager mgr = EAAccessoryManager.SharedAccessoryManager;
var accessories = mgr.ConnectedAccessories;
foreach(var accessory in accessories)
{
myLabel.Text = "Got me an accessory";
Console.WriteLine(accessory.ToString());
Console.WriteLine(accessory.Name);
var protocol = "com.orbotix.robotprotocol";
if(accessory.ProtocolStrings.Where(s => s == protocol).Any())
{
myLabel.Text = "Got me a Sphero";
var session = new EASession(accessory, protocol);
var outputStream = session.OutputStream;
outputStream.Delegate = new MyOutputStreamDelegate(myLabel);
outputStream.Schedule(NSRunLoop.Current, "kCFRunLoopDefaultMode");
outputStream.Open();
}
}
and
public class MyOutputStreamDelegate : NSStreamDelegate
{
UILabel label;
bool hasWritten = false;
public MyOutputStreamDelegate(UILabel label)
{
this.label = label;
}
public override void HandleEvent(NSStream theStream, NSStreamEvent streamEvent)
{
if(streamEvent == NSStreamEvent.HasSpaceAvailable && ! hasWritten)
{
//Set the color of the Sphero
var written = ((NSOutputStream)theStream).Write(new byte[] {0xFF, 0xFF, 0x02, 0x20, 0x0e, 0x05, 0x1F, 0xFF, 0x1B, 0x00, 0x91}, 11);
if(written == 11)
{
label.Text = "Sphero should be green";
}
hasWritten = true;
}
}
}
